Improving vocabulary and normal grammar for children aged 4-9 is crucial for their overall development and future success. During these formative years, children are naturally curious and absorb information rapidly. A rich vocabulary enhances their ability to express thoughts and feelings, facilitating clearer communication with peers, teachers, and family. It helps them articulate their needs and engage in meaningful conversations, fostering social skills and confidence.
Moreover, a solid grasp of normal grammar lays the foundation for effective writing and reading comprehension, skills essential for academic achievement. Children with strong language skills tend to perform better in school, as they can better understand instructions, participate in discussions, and enjoy reading more complex texts as they progress.
Enhancing vocabulary also supports cognitive development; it encourages critical thinking and problem-solving by allowing children to describe and analyze their world more precisely. Furthermore, strong language skills contribute to emotional intelligence, enabling children to explain their feelings and understand those of others, promoting empathy and strong relationships.
